AnythingLLM Key Insights
What is AnythingLLM?

AnythingLLM is an open source AI application built by Mintplex Labs that lets businesses and individuals chat with their documents, build AI agents, and run large language models entirely on their own infrastructure. It functions as a full Retrieval Augmented Generation (RAG) platform, connecting to over 30 LLM providers including OpenAI, Anthropic, Ollama, and Google Gemini.
The tool is available as a free desktop app for Mac, Windows, and Linux, as well as a Docker based self hosted solution and a managed cloud service. AnythingLLM solves the critical business need for AI powered productivity without surrendering data control. It is purpose built for teams that want automation, document intelligence, and agent workflows while keeping sensitive information private and on premise.
AnythingLLM allows users to upload PDFs, Word files, CSVs, and even audio transcripts into organised workspaces. The platform creates vector embeddings and uses RAG to ground every AI response in your actual business data. This means answers come from your documents rather than generic model training, making it ideal for internal knowledge bases and compliance workflows.

The built-in agent builder lets users create autonomous AI agents that can browse the web, query SQL databases, generate charts, and manage files. With MCP (Model Context Protocol) compatibility, agents can connect to external tool servers for expanded capabilities. This removes the need for custom code and puts powerful automation directly into the hands of business teams.

AnythingLLM can automatically route conversations to the best LLM provider and model based on rules you define. This means a simple question might go to a fast local model, while a complex reasoning task gets sent to GPT 4 or Claude. It optimises both cost and response quality without manual switching.
Businesses can deploy AnythingLLM with full multi user support. Each user gets isolated workspaces with separate document libraries, conversation histories, and model configurations. Admins control permissions at a granular level, making it suitable for teams handling sensitive client data or regulated information.
Users can set up recurring prompts and agent tasks on a cron schedule. This enables automated report generation, daily data summaries, and periodic document processing without manual intervention. Each scheduled task has full access to agent capabilities, turning AnythingLLM into a true business automation engine.

Out of the box, AnythingLLM runs with a local LLM, local embedder, and local vector database. Nothing leaves your machine unless you explicitly configure an external provider. For organisations in healthcare, finance, or legal sectors, this default privacy posture is essential for regulatory compliance and intellectual property protection.
AnythingLLM Pricing Plans
| Plan Name | Cost | Key Limits and Features |
|---|---|---|
| Desktop (Self Hosted) | Free | All features, single user, local LLM, unlimited documents |
| Docker (Self Hosted) | Free | All features, multi user, embeddable widget, full API |
| Cloud Basic | $50/month | Private instance, custom subdomain, up to 5 users, under 100 documents |
| Cloud Pro | $99/month | Private instance, large teams, 72 hour support SLA |
| Cloud Enterprise | Custom | On premise installation, custom SLA, custom domain, integration support |
AnythingLLM Integrations and Ecosystem
The platform supports an impressive range of integrations that extend its utility well beyond simple document chat. It connects to over 30 LLM providers including Ollama, LM Studio, AWS Bedrock, Azure OpenAI, DeepSeek, and Groq. Version 1.12.1 introduced native app integrations for Gmail, Outlook, Google Calendar, and Apple Notes directly through agent skills.
The MCP server compatibility opens up connections to any tool that follows the Model Context Protocol standard. A built in developer API allows custom applications to interact with AnythingLLM workspaces programmatically. The embeddable chat widget lets businesses add AI chat to their own websites with minimal configuration.
Pros and Cons
- Completely free self hosted option.
- Full data privacy by default.
- No code AI agent builder.
- Multi user with admin controls.
- Active open source community.
- MCP and API extensibility.
- Local LLMs need strong hardware.
- No real time collaboration features.
- Setup requires some technical knowledge.
Best AnythingLLM Alternatives
| AI Productivity / RAG / Local LLM Platform | Data Privacy Control | Ease of Setup |
|---|---|---|
| Open WebUI | Strong | Moderate |
| LibreChat | Good | Moderate |
| LM Studio | Strong | Very Easy |
